Output 8a5fda0885c944ced987806366ccb30b3afa0d09aff84994d9461aa5b51b8180:3

value
702107
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43a4e0de36a22851d6913070fd2d7518a823a53a OP_EQUALVERIFY OP_CHECKSIG
address
17AfnodruoKXdXNJ9BNURZ6afjrdsBtQMC
transaction
8a5fda0885c944ced987806366ccb30b3afa0d09aff84994d9461aa5b51b8180
spent
true